- Q: How should I store Kirkland Colombian Supremo Whole Bean Coffee to maintain freshness? A: To maintain the freshness of your Kirkland Colombian Supremo Whole Bean Coffee, store it in an airtight container in a cool, dark place. Avoid exposing the coffee to light, moisture, and heat, which can degrade its quality over time.
- Q: What is the best way to brew Kirkland Colombian Supremo Whole Bean Coffee? A: For the best flavor, grind the beans just before brewing. Use a coffee maker, French press, or pour-over method, adjusting the grind size and brewing time according to your preferred taste. A standard ratio is about 1 to 2 tablespoons of coffee per 6 ounces of water.
